20 Year Snow Sculpture

Snow Art Zone helps celebrate our 20 Year Anniversary!

Feb 16, 2022

On February 12th, 2002, John & Patty Noel and our founding board members celebrated the Boys & Girls Club of Portage County becoming officially incorporated. 2022 marks 20 years of inspiring and empowering over 14,000 youth to realize their full potential. In honor of 20 years of incorporation, Jef Schobert, from Snow Art Zone, created a snow sculpture in front of our Berard Center on Michigan Avenue in Stevens Point.

Snow Art Zone’s owner and sculptor Jef Schobert is a long-time resident of Stevens Point, as well as a veteran of the U.S. Army. He is known by many locals for his snow sculptures on Clark Street in Stevens Point. Recent creations include Marvel characters such as the Hulk, Spiderman, and Venom, as well as many more exciting designs. Photos and videos of his work can be found on his Facebook Page “Snow Art Zone.”

The Boys & Girls Club started with one small Club on Ellis Street downtown Stevens Point and a school site within the Kennedy Elementary School in Junction City. Now, the Club has 10 sites throughout Portage County serving youth in 5 different communities in Stevens Point, Plover, Junction City, Rosholt, and Almond/Bancroft.

As the Boys & Girls Club of Portage County celebrates twenty years of service to the Portage County communities, they remain committed to expanding and enhancing programs for the next 20 years and beyond.
